커뮤니티

분봉 다시

프로필 이미지
thelake
2011-01-17 23:55:04
781
글번호 35044
답변완료
아래식(최근 n일의 고저를 사용)하는 식을 24시간 하는 유로에 적용시켰더니 잘 맞지 않아서 하루를 360분봉(즉 6시간)씩 4개의 봉으로 잘라서 사용하고 자 하는 의도로 질문 드렸습니다 즉 360분현재를 포함한 직전 4개봉을 비교하여 고저를 찾고 자 합니다 이를 결국 360 4개봉이니 하루의 고점을 찾으면 되지 않느냐고 생각할 수도 있으나 하루고저로 잡으면 고저의 차가 너무 커져서 연속하는 360봉으로 고저를 찾고자 함입니다... Var3=max(highd(0),highd(1),highd(2),highd(3),highd(4)); Var4=min(lowd(0),lowd(1),lowd(2),lowd(3),lowd(4)); plot3(Var3,"3"); plot4(Var4,"4"); 위 수식에서 하루의 봉 대신에 120봉, 240봉, 혹은 360봉으로 대체시킬때 어떻게 하면 될지요? > 제목 : Re : 분봉.. > 안녕하세요 예스스탁입니다. 최근 N일 최고가와 최저가를 찾는 식입니다. input : N(3); var : cnt(0); var3 = DayHigh(0); var4 = DayLow(0); for cnt = 0 to N-1 { if DayHigh(cnt) > var3 Then var3 = DayHigh(cnt); if DayLow(cnt) < var4 Then var4 = DayHigh(cnt); } plot3(var3); plot4(var4); 특정 종목에 관한 예제등이 없습니다. 도움을 드리지 못해 죄송합니다. 즐거운 하루되세요 > thelake 님이 쓴 글입니다. > 제목 : 분봉.. > 안녕하세요 아래와 같은 수식에 사용된 Var3=max(highd(0),highd(1),highd(2),highd(3),highd(4)); Var4=min(lowd(0),lowd(1),lowd(2),lowd(3),lowd(4)); plot3(Var3,"3"); plot4(Var4,"4"); highd(0) ->360현재봉의 고점 highd(1) -->전 360분봉의 고점 . . . lowd(o) -->현재 360봉의 저점 lowd(1) -->전 360봉의 저점 등등으로 고쳐 사용하고자 할때, 현재의 360봉과 전360봉, 전전 360봉을 비교하여 최고점, 혹은 최저점을 찾아 위와 같은 수식을 만들려 할때 어떻게 해야 하는지요. 미리 감사드립니다.. 혹시 유로선물에 적용시킬 수 있는 교육용 수식이나 쉐어할 수 있는 수식이 있는지요? 좋은 시간 되세요...
지표
답변 1
프로필 이미지

예스스탁 예스스탁 답변

2011-01-18 11:38:07

안녕하세요 예스스탁입니다. input : N(360); var1 = TimeToMinutes(stime)%N; if var1 < var1[1] Then{ value1 = H; value2 = value1[1]; value3 = value2[1]; value4 = value3[1]; value11 = L; value12 = value11[1]; value13 = value12[1]; value14 = value13[1]; } if H > value1 Then value1 = H; if L < value11 Then value11 = L; var3 = max(value1,value2,value3,value4); var4 = min(value11,value12,value13,value14); plot1(var3); plot2(var4); 즐거운 하루되세요 > thelake 님이 쓴 글입니다. > 제목 : 분봉 다시 > 아래식(최근 n일의 고저를 사용)하는 식을 24시간 하는 유로에 적용시켰더니 잘 맞지 않아서 하루를 360분봉(즉 6시간)씩 4개의 봉으로 잘라서 사용하고 자 하는 의도로 질문 드렸습니다 즉 360분현재를 포함한 직전 4개봉을 비교하여 고저를 찾고 자 합니다 이를 결국 360 4개봉이니 하루의 고점을 찾으면 되지 않느냐고 생각할 수도 있으나 하루고저로 잡으면 고저의 차가 너무 커져서 연속하는 360봉으로 고저를 찾고자 함입니다... Var3=max(highd(0),highd(1),highd(2),highd(3),highd(4)); Var4=min(lowd(0),lowd(1),lowd(2),lowd(3),lowd(4)); plot3(Var3,"3"); plot4(Var4,"4"); 위 수식에서 하루의 봉 대신에 120봉, 240봉, 혹은 360봉으로 대체시킬때 어떻게 하면 될지요? > 제목 : Re : 분봉.. > 안녕하세요 예스스탁입니다. 최근 N일 최고가와 최저가를 찾는 식입니다. input : N(3); var : cnt(0); var3 = DayHigh(0); var4 = DayLow(0); for cnt = 0 to N-1 { if DayHigh(cnt) > var3 Then var3 = DayHigh(cnt); if DayLow(cnt) < var4 Then var4 = DayHigh(cnt); } plot3(var3); plot4(var4); 특정 종목에 관한 예제등이 없습니다. 도움을 드리지 못해 죄송합니다. 즐거운 하루되세요 > thelake 님이 쓴 글입니다. > 제목 : 분봉.. > 안녕하세요 아래와 같은 수식에 사용된 Var3=max(highd(0),highd(1),highd(2),highd(3),highd(4)); Var4=min(lowd(0),lowd(1),lowd(2),lowd(3),lowd(4)); plot3(Var3,"3"); plot4(Var4,"4"); highd(0) ->360현재봉의 고점 highd(1) -->전 360분봉의 고점 . . . lowd(o) -->현재 360봉의 저점 lowd(1) -->전 360봉의 저점 등등으로 고쳐 사용하고자 할때, 현재의 360봉과 전360봉, 전전 360봉을 비교하여 최고점, 혹은 최저점을 찾아 위와 같은 수식을 만들려 할때 어떻게 해야 하는지요. 미리 감사드립니다.. 혹시 유로선물에 적용시킬 수 있는 교육용 수식이나 쉐어할 수 있는 수식이 있는지요? 좋은 시간 되세요...